
In June 2025, Christos Charmatzis focused on enhancing the GeoParquet DataStore within the geotools/geotools repository by addressing a nuanced bug related to Hive partitioning and query parameters in URIs. He implemented targeted Java code changes to ensure that query parameters are preserved when constructing partition URIs and accurately extracted during partition path parsing. This adjustment improved the reliability of partitioned datasets, particularly in scenarios involving complex query strings, and reduced edge-case failures in data discovery and query routing. Christos applied his expertise in Java development, cloud storage, and data engineering, delivering robust improvements without introducing breaking API changes.

June 2025 monthly summary for geotools/geotools: Delivered a targeted bug fix to improve partition URI handling for GeoParquet DataStore, enhancing compatibility with Hive query parameters in URIs and overall robustness of partitioned datasets.
June 2025 monthly summary for geotools/geotools: Delivered a targeted bug fix to improve partition URI handling for GeoParquet DataStore, enhancing compatibility with Hive query parameters in URIs and overall robustness of partitioned datasets.
Overview of all repositories you've contributed to across your timeline